Marathon Season 2 Starts June 2 With Night Map, Progress Wipe, and Free Open Play Week

Marathon Season 2, Nightfall, starts June 2, and Bungie is pairing the seasonal reset with a free Open Play week on Steam, Xbox Series X|S, and PlayStation 5. The trial runs June 2-9, with progress carrying over if players decide to buy the game afterward.

As usual for Marathon’s seasonal structure, progression is being wiped at the start of the new season. Bungie says Nightfall is built around “escalation,” with the UESC increasing its presence on Tau Ceti IV and the Anomaly behaving differently after dark, according to the official post.

The headline addition is Dire Marsh (Night), a darker version of the map with changed routes, blocked sightlines, new enemies, and light-based mechanics. Players get a flashlight, but using it isn’t free safety. Light can draw danger, so moving through the zone should play slower than the daytime version.

Bungie is also adding gear built around visibility and risk. Vector rounds leave lit spots where shots land, while Darksight scopes, signal flares, and Vector grenades give players more ways to handle the darkness. Anyone who completed a daytime Dire Marsh run last season will have both versions unlocked when Season 2 begins. Everyone else unlocks them at level 3.

Nightfall also brings a new Runner Shell called Sentinel, focused on defense and area control. Its Prime ability, Defender System, deploys an automated laser platform with limited charges that can intercept incoming grenades and missiles, while also improving weapon handling for nearby allies.

Other changes include two new weapons, weapon rarity adjustments, implant improvements, and The Cradle, a new system for upgrading Runner Shell stats. Cryo Archive is also returning during the season, with Bungie saying it will rotate back in on June 11.
